aboutsummaryrefslogtreecommitdiffstats
path: root/channels/chan_dahdi.c
diff options
context:
space:
mode:
authormattf <mattf@f38db490-d61c-443f-a65b-d21fe96a405b>2008-07-11 21:39:48 +0000
committermattf <mattf@f38db490-d61c-443f-a65b-d21fe96a405b>2008-07-11 21:39:48 +0000
commitb035d9f1c205351828cc9407192e207eaed291f0 (patch)
treef6ecad29b10e415f1ecebd94f4b5784d2be3ffa6 /channels/chan_dahdi.c
parenteece471b6d19e32de871f87b7566c047c9cfd86e (diff)
Merged revisions 130293 via svnmerge from
https://origsvn.digium.com/svn/asterisk/trunk ........ r130293 | mattf | 2008-07-11 16:36:26 -0500 (Fri, 11 Jul 2008) | 1 line Support new TRANSPORT definitions in libss7 ........ git-svn-id: http://svn.digium.com/svn/asterisk/branches/1.6.0@130294 f38db490-d61c-443f-a65b-d21fe96a405b
Diffstat (limited to 'channels/chan_dahdi.c')
-rw-r--r--channels/chan_dahdi.c6
1 files changed, 5 insertions, 1 deletions
diff --git a/channels/chan_dahdi.c b/channels/chan_dahdi.c
index 1f4d27042..978dc626d 100644
--- a/channels/chan_dahdi.c
+++ b/channels/chan_dahdi.c
@@ -13057,7 +13057,11 @@ static int linkset_addsigchan(int sigchan)
return -1;
}
- ss7_add_link(link->ss7, SS7_TRANSPORT_DAHDI, link->fds[curfd]);
+ if (p.sigtype == DAHDI_SIG_MTP2)
+ ss7_add_link(link->ss7, SS7_TRANSPORT_DAHDIMTP2, link->fds[curfd]);
+ else
+ ss7_add_link(link->ss7, SS7_TRANSPORT_DAHDIDCHAN, link->fds[curfd]);
+
link->numsigchans++;
memset(&si, 0, sizeof(si));